
2
QB64は、Microsoft Windows、Linux、およびMac OS X用のセルフホスティングBASICコンパイラであり、Microsoft QBasicおよびQuickBASICと互換性があるように設計されています。QB64はC ++エミッターであり、C ++コンパイラーと統合されて、C ++コードおよびGCC最適化によるコンパイルを提供します。QB64はほとんどのQBasicステートメントを実装し、MicrosoftのQBasic GorillasやNibblesゲームなど、多くのQBasicプログラムを実行できます。さらに、QB64は、QBASIC IDEに似たIDEを含むように設計されています。また、QB64は、QBASICプログラミング言語を拡張して64ビットデータ型を追加し、サウンドとグラフィックスのサポートを強化しています。また、いくつかのDOS / x86固有のもの(int 33h、タイマーアクセスなど)をエミュレートできます...
ウェブサイト:
http://www.qb64.net/特徴
カテゴリー
LinuxのQB64の代替

43
GNU Compiler Collection
GNUコンパイラコレクション(GCC)は、さまざまなプログラミング言語をサポートするGNUプロジェクトによって作成されたコンパイラシステムです。GCCはGNUツールチェーンの重要なコンポーネントです。

42

30
Apple Swift
SwiftはiOS、OS X、watchOS、tvOSアプリ向けのプログラミング言語であり、C互換性の制約なしに、CとObjective-Cの最高の機能をベースに構築されています。

27
Nim (programming language)
Nimは、ランタイムの効率を損なうことなくプログラマーに究極のパワーを与えようとする強力なマクロシステムを備えた静的に型付けされた命令型プログラミング言語です。

20
Ultimate++
U ++とも呼ばれるUltimate ++は、プログラマの生産性に焦点を当てたC ++クロスプラットフォームの迅速なアプリケーション開発フレームワークです。

18

16

12

11

8

6
Tiny C Compiler
Tiny Cコンパイラは、Fabric Bellardが作成したx86、x86-64、およびARMプロセッサのCコンパイラです。ディスクスペースの少ない遅いコンピューターで動作するように設計されています。

6
JetBrains MPS
JetBrains MPSは、JetBrainsによって開発されているメタプログラミングシステムです。言語指向プログラミングを実装します。